💰🌿 Crassula ovata – Jade Succulent / Money Plant 🌿💰

Botanical Name: Crassula ovata
Common Names: Jade Succulent, Money Plant, Lucky Plant


✨ Product Description

Bring prosperity and charm into your home with the Jade Succulent, a timeless favorite among plant lovers and Feng Shui enthusiasts. Native to South Africa, this evergreen succulent features plump, finger-like green leaves tipped with a delicate red blush when grown in bright light ❤️.

In late fall to early winter, mature plants reward you with clusters of tiny pinkish-white, star-shaped blooms 🌸, adding a magical touch to any space. Whether as a windowsill companion, patio accent, or a thoughtful gift, this plant is low-maintenance, drought tolerant, and perfect for beginners.


📏 Plant Size

  • Ships in a 4” nursery pot

  • Mature height: 3–6 feet indoors with time

  • Slow-growing, long-lived succulent


🌱 Growing Zones

  • USDA Hardiness Zones: 10–11 (outdoors year-round)

  • Grow indoors anywhere with bright light


☀️ Light & Watering

  • Light: Prefers bright indirect to full sun (more sun = redder leaf tips) ☀️

  • Water: Water deeply, then allow soil to dry fully between waterings

  • Soil: Well-draining cactus/succulent mix

  • Temperature: Keep above 50°F (10°C)


🌿 Growing Tips

  • Avoid overwatering — root rot is the most common issue

  • Fertilize once a month in spring/summer with a succulent fertilizer

  • Repot every 2–3 years to refresh soil and encourage growth

  • Can be pruned to maintain shape and size

  • Great for bonsai training 🌳
